About the role
Kemper, a leading specialized insurer, is seeking a Senior Tax Accountant to join its finance team. This remote position supports the company’s tax compliance across multiple jurisdictions, ensuring accurate filings and optimal tax outcomes for a diverse portfolio of insurance products.
Key responsibilities
- Prepare and file state and local tax returns, including premium, municipal, use, property, and other insurance‑related taxes.
- Analyze tax and financial statement implications of business activities and propose strategies to optimize results.
- Create journal entries, perform account reconciliations, and conduct related analyses.
- Coordinate tax payments and interact with tax authorities and external parties.
- Leverage information services to resolve tax, software, and related inquiries.
- Participate in process‑improvement and technology‑implementation projects, sharing expertise with team members.
